Output dd9864b815d84c84a67e7e332d3eaa0032f9ecb42ece5de1c36dcbc1347ac0bb:1

value
27405223
script pubkey
OP_0 OP_PUSHBYTES_20 890349a57929a65d9f54c975ea2e081d1cb236f2
address
bc1q3yp5nfte9xn9m865e9675tsgr5wtydhjhvalqw
transaction
dd9864b815d84c84a67e7e332d3eaa0032f9ecb42ece5de1c36dcbc1347ac0bb
spent
true